数组,集合相关小结
數組:
是一塊連續的存儲空間
數組的訪問:通過角標來訪問,從0開始
?
注意事項;
一:必須存放同一種類型的數據
二:必須指定長度
三:引用數據類型都具有默認值
Int ?:0
Boolean : false
其他的都是null
?
?
集合:
1,單列集合
Collection
List ?????????????????????Set????????????????Map
ArrayList ?LinkedList ?????HashSet ?TreeSet HashMap ?TreeMap
特點:
ArrayList :底層是數組結構,元素可重復,有序,增刪慢,查找塊,線程不安全
LinkedList:底層是鏈表結構,元素可重復 ,有序,增刪快,查找慢,線程不安全
hashSet: 元素唯一,無序,線程不安全
TreeSet: 元素唯一 ,有序,線程不安全
Map: ???key----value,key value 可以為null,key可以重復,只不過他會覆蓋舊的值
2.雙列集合:
?
?
轉載于:https://www.cnblogs.com/yexblogs/p/8952703.html
《新程序員》:云原生和全面數字化實踐50位技術專家共同創作,文字、視頻、音頻交互閱讀總結
- 上一篇: BZOJ 4872 luogu P375
- 下一篇: IPC 之 Binder 初识